Sunday, February 3, 2008. A special message and thank you from Sharon and Roger for all the help this year for Project Santa:. We sent 400 boxes out this year to the soldiers in Iraq and 10 very large boxes to the wounded soldiers at Walter Reed. A big HOOAH goes out to them. Subscribe to: Post Comments (Atom). Wednesday, November 19, 2008. From the Centre Daily Times. Thanks for the tip from the Alley Popper. Couple prepare gifts for soldiers. IRVONA — As the holidays approach, Sharon and Roger Kritzer, of Irvona, worry about shipping their gifts, making sure they arrive in time for Christmas morning. That’s quite a concern when you are shipping hundreds of boxes to soldiers serving in Iraq. As long as his unit was there, the boxes went regularly. Our mission is to make a difference in the lives of our soldiers, to those deployed and to those in the hospitals. After the Kritzers lost one of life's most precious gifts, their son and brother Bradley, they continue a spirit of 'give and give'. You can too by donating items or by making a monetary donation to help defray the cost of postage and expenses.
